Tudespensa Turns To KNAPP E-Grocer Solution

The Spanish online grocery retailer, Tudespensa.com is processing up to 1,000 orders per day at its Madrid distribution thanks to KNAPP's innovative E-Grocer solution.

With a range of over 7,000 items, Tudespensa.com delivers fresh foods, ambient goods, frozen items, drinks and toiletries directly to customers no later than the next day.

Due to its expertise in high-performance single item picking systems, the company chose KNAPP to design and release a future-oriented automated logistics solution.

With the E-Grocer system, KNAPP has developed the ideal automation solution for specialised demands. One of the key success factors for Tudespensa.com has been the picking of items directly into the assigned shopping bag. Handling the broad range of products across several temperature zones was an additional challenge, with the various article groups differing in terms of their storage period and type, therefore requiring separate storage and picking.

In order to keep the system running smoothly, fast-moving articles are stored in a manual picking area where they are picked up directly from the pallet into the shopping bag. The fast-moving articles are combined into batch orders, thereby optimizing the path and time for picking several orders simultaneously. Meanwhile, the medium and slow moving articles are stored in KNAPP's OSR Shuttle™ system; two OSR Shuttle™ stores form the heart of the warehouse. One is used for ambient goods and the other for fresh foods and as a dispatch buffer.

Finally, at the five highly ergonomic Pick-it-Easy workstations, either empty totes from the empty container buffer or containers with partial orders coming from the manual area are provided for picking. Goods required for orders are retrieved from the OSR Shuttle™ system and orders are fulfilled at the workstations using pick-to-light technology.

By using various checking mechanisms, KNAPP has successfully implemented its zero-defect-warehouse philosophy at the Tudespensa.com facility.
